Backspin / Topspin Passing

The objective of this drill is for the athlete to gain better ball control with the forearm pass and in particular gain experience and confidence in playing the ball with either topspin or backspin. Although forearm passing the ball with either backspin or topspin is not recommended in normal play there are situations where this is beneficial and necessary. Practicing this skill will give an athlete confidence when a situation arises that necessitates the use of this technique.

How to run it

  1. 1

    In this drill athletes practice passing the ball back and forth to each other with either backspin or topspin. Initially this drill could be done with one pair throwing the ball to the other for a set of 5-10 repetitions before passing the ball back and forth to each other continuously. Athletes will tend to move forward through the ball when practicing backspin and backwards through the ball when practicing topspin so after each contact they will need to move back to their original starting position. Irrespective or which spin the athlete is putting on the ball they will benefit from an athletic stance with one leg forward and one back which will allow stable movement back and forth.
